How Instagram Picks What You See
Before you start posting, it helps to know how Instagram decides what to show in people’s feeds. The app mainly looks at three things:
- Your connection with the person – How often you interact with them or follow each other.
- What the person likes – The type of posts they usually click on or comment on.
- How relevant your post is – How well it fits what they normally enjoy.
Instagram wants to show posts people are most likely to like, share, or comment on, based on their past activity and interests.

Growing Your Instagram in Smart Ways
Using Multiple Accounts: Some marketers make and run a few different Instagram accounts that focus on similar topics or audiences. This helps them reach more people and get more likes and comments without spending a lot on ads.
Hashtags Help You Get Found: Picking the right hashtags can guide people to your posts. The trick is to use ones that aren’t too crowded but still have a good number of followers, so your posts can be discovered naturally.
Automatic Likes and Comments: There are tools that can like or comment on posts for you, based on certain hashtags. This can boost engagement, but Instagram is getting better at spotting these tools, so you have to be careful.
Stories and Reels: Posting Stories and Reels often is a smart way to get seen more. Instagram’s system favors them, so making fun or viral Reels can help your posts reach more people without paying for ads.
Be Careful With Too Many Accounts: Running lots of accounts at once can sometimes get you banned, especially if Instagram notices unusual activity from the same location or internet address.
